2014: XRP reached its historical low of $0.00268621, marking the asset's lowest valuation point since inception.
2017: Explosive growth period driven by cryptocurrency market enthusiasm. In December 2017, XRP surged to approximately $3.84, representing a 430-fold increase from early 2017 levels of $0.0065. The asset gained widespread adoption as an inter-bank transfer solution during this period.
2017-2018: Sharp correction phase. Following the peak near $4 in late 2017/early 2018, XRP experienced a severe decline of approximately 90%, falling to around $0.50 by April 2018 due to market cooling and regulatory pressures.
2023: Significant regulatory milestone. In March 2023, the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) ruled in court that XRP is not a security, providing legal clarity for the asset.
2025 (July): XRP reached its all-time high of $3.65, driven by announcements regarding Ripple's expanded collaboration with Asian banks and the launch of new solutions based on XRP Ledger. Institutional investment inflows and market expectations of regulatory relaxation in the cryptocurrency sector contributed to this price appreciation.

As a payment-focused blockchain asset, XRP faces varying regulatory treatment across jurisdictions. Different countries maintain distinct policy frameworks regarding digital asset classification, usage, and compliance requirements. This regulatory uncertainty can impact adoption rates, exchange listings (currently listed on 76 exchanges), and institutional participation.

Q2: What are the key technical advantages that distinguish XRP from other payment-focused blockchain assets?
A: The XRP Ledger provides four distinctive technical specifications that establish its investment thesis: (1) Transaction speed of approximately 3 seconds per transaction enables real-time settlement capabilities, (2) Transaction costs of only $0.0002 per transaction create economically viable cross-border payment mechanisms, (3) Scalability of 1,500+ transactions per second supports enterprise-grade payment volume, and (4) Carbon-neutral operations align with institutional ESG investment criteria. These technical attributes position XRP as purpose-built infrastructure for financial institutions rather than general-purpose smart contract platforms.

Q4: What are the primary investment risks associated with XRP?
A: XRP investment risks encompass three major categories: (1) Market risk—the asset demonstrates significant volatility with -45.3% decline from all-time highs despite recent institutional developments, (2) Regulatory risk—varying regulatory treatment across jurisdictions creates uncertainty regarding classification, exchange listings, and institutional participation, and (3) Technology risk—the XRP Ledger's protocol upgrades, network security, and real-world stress testing under peak load conditions require continuous monitoring and validation.
Q5: How has XRP's historical price performance evolved from its inception through 2025?
A: XRP's price history reflects distinct market cycles: (1) 2014 marked the all-time low of $0.00268621, (2) 2017 experienced explosive growth reaching approximately $3.84 in December driven by institutional adoption expectations (representing 430-fold appreciation from early 2017), (3) 2017-2018 saw severe correction of approximately 90% to around $0.50, (4) March 2023 brought regulatory clarity when the SEC ruled XRP is not a security, and (5) July 2025 reached the all-time high of $3.65 driven by expanded banking partnerships. Current pricing reflects cooling from those peaks.

Q8: What storage and security recommendations should XRP investors implement?
A: Security best practices include: (1) Hot wallets for active trading and frequent transactions using reputable exchange platforms with insurance coverage, (2) Cold wallets or hardware wallets for long-term holding utilizing air-gapped storage solutions, (3) Enable two-factor authentication on all exchange and wallet accounts, (4) Utilize strong passwords and maintain secure backup recovery phrases stored in protected locations, and (5) Consider institutional-grade custody solutions for large holdings. The security approach should align with individual investment strategy, timeframe, and risk tolerance profile.
